"Israel Produces Smallpox Vaccine"

Associated Press ( www.ap.org ) (08/05/02)

 

According to Health Ministry spokesman Ido Hadari, Israel has

produced enough smallpox vaccine to immunize the country's 6.6

million people, plus tourists and about 300,000 foreign workers,

in the event of a biological strike by Iraq or terrorist groups.

Hadari said that the decision to produce the vaccine was spurred

by fears of a possible biological attack.  Israel has not decided

to start vaccinating its people; however, Hadari said that a

trigger could be a U.S. strike on Iraq or a terrorist attack, for

example.
